Trip Overview

The drive from Blaine, MN to Oak Park Heights, MN covers 28.5 miles and takes about 37m behind the wheel. This route is realistic as a one-day drive if you keep your stops efficient.

The route leans on US 10, MN 36, I 694 for much of the mileage, and the overall profile is mostly highway. The longest uninterrupted segment is about 10.6 miles on US 10. At current regular gas prices, budget about $4.24 one way before food or hotel costs.

Turn-by-Turn Driving Directions

Step-by-step road directions between Blaine, MN and Oak Park Heights, MN.

1

Start on MN 65

26 ft · 8 sec · Central Avenue Northeast
2

Continue on MN 65

1.9 mi · 2 min · Central Avenue Northeast
Use the left lane.
3

Take the exit

0.3 mi · 44 sec
Toward US 10 East Use the straight / right lanes.
4

Merge onto US 10

4.1 mi · 4 min · US 10
Use the straight / slight left lanes.
5

Take the exit onto US 10

0.6 mi · 55 sec · US 10
Exit 28A Toward US 10 East: Saint Paul Use the slight right lane.
6

Continue on US 10

1.9 mi · 2 min · US 10
7

Keep slight left at fork onto US 10

3.9 mi · 4 min · US 10
Use the straight / slight right lanes.
8

Keep slight left at fork onto I 694

1.3 mi · 1 min · I 694
9

Keep slight right at fork onto I 694

5.3 mi · 6 min · I 694
Use the straight / slight right lanes.
10

Take the exit

0.2 mi · 44 sec
Exit 52B Toward MN 36 East: Stillwater Use the straight / slight right lanes.
11

Merge onto MN 36

7.7 mi · 9 min · MN 36
Use the straight / slight right lanes.
12

Turn right onto CH 24

0.1 mi · 20 sec · Osgood Avenue North
13

Turn left onto CH 26

0.1 mi · 19 sec · 59th Street North
14

Continue on CH 26

0.6 mi · 1 min · 60th Street North (South Frontage Road)
15

Turn right onto Penrose Avenue North

0.2 mi · 54 sec · Penrose Avenue North
16

Turn left onto 57th Street North

72 ft · 4 sec · 57th Street North
17

Turn right

45 ft · 3 sec
18

Arrive at destination
